Since 1987, MCEER (formerly the Multidisciplinary and the National Center for Earthquake Engineering Research) has produced over 350 publications that describe the latest research and developments in earthquake loss reduction. These publications include a newsletter, technical reports, workshop and conference proceedings, and special publications. They are intended to be of interest to a wide range of readers, including academic researchers, consultants and practitioners in government and the private sector.

The MCEER Bulletin is a newsletter that features articles on the Center's research, education and outreach activities. Many of the articles include hyperlinks to additional information available on the web. It is available in either hard copy or electronic format.

Technical reports present detailed accounts of current research work. Reports are written by MCEER-funded researchers, reviewed by external peer reviewers, and are generally available shortly after submittal. A wide variety of subjects related to hazard mitigation are addressed. Yearly subscriptions are available.

Workshop and Conference Proceedings serve as a permanent record of many MCEER-sponsored events. In addition to the papers presented, proceedings often include resolutions, recommendations and issues identified for further study.

Special Publications synthesize MCEER's technical achievements for a wider range of readers than the technical reports. Special publications include codes, guidelines and standards, reconnaissance reports, monographs, research summaries and special series on a related disaster, hazard or topic.

In addition, the MCEER Information Service offers a dynamic web site to help keep readers current on professional activities, projects, and publications of interest to the earthquake loss reduction community. The website features brief reviews of new publications on earthquake engineering and related topics, educational and fellowship opportunities, professional meetings and calls for papers, as well as information of general interest to the community.
